Wenyu Sun is a scholar working on Numerical Analysis, Computational Theory and Mathematics and Computational Mechanics. According to data from OpenAlex, Wenyu Sun has authored 69 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 57 papers in Numerical Analysis, 48 papers in Computational Theory and Mathematics and 27 papers in Computational Mechanics. Recurrent topics in Wenyu Sun's work include Advanced Optimization Algorithms Research (57 papers), Sparse and Compressive Sensing Techniques (26 papers) and Optimization and Variational Analysis (26 papers). Wenyu Sun is often cited by papers focused on Advanced Optimization Algorithms Research (57 papers), Sparse and Compressive Sensing Techniques (26 papers) and Optimization and Variational Analysis (26 papers). Wenyu Sun collaborates with scholars based in China, Brazil and Hong Kong. Wenyu Sun's co-authors include Ya-xiang Yuan, Liqun Qi, Yimin Wei, Yiju Wang, Jiye Han, Jie Sun, Zhongyi Liu, Deren Han, Yannan Chen and Jinyun Yuan and has published in prestigious journals such as Mathematics of Computation, Applied Mathematics and Computation and Computers & Mathematics with Applications.
